Weakness in Dairy Takes the Gloss Off Another Strong Performance in Formula for Danone in 2Q

Our second-quarter revenue estimates proved too optimistic for Danone, as weakness in the international dairy business and unfavourable currency weighed on the firm's performance. On the other hand, the baby food business was again very strong. We reiterate our EUR 71 fair value estimate and narrow economic moat rating, and we think there is limited upside to Danone from these levels.

Danone SA

Danone is engaged in activities in the global food and beverages industry. Co. operates in four markets: Fresh Dairy Products (Co. produces and sells yogurts, fermented dairy products and other fresh dairy products); Waters (Co. produces and sells natural waters as well as flavored and vitamin-enriched waters products); Early Life Nutrition (Co. produces baby formula, milk-and fruit-based desserts, cereals, small pots of baby food and ready-made baby food); and Medical Nutrition (Co. develops adult and pediatric clinical nutrition products to be taken orally, or through a catheter in the event of malnutrition related to illness or other causes).

Morningstar

Morningstar, Inc. is a leading provider of independent investment research in North America, Europe, Australia, and Asia. The company offer an extensive line of products and services for individual investors, financial advisors, asset managers, and retirement plan providers and sponsors.

Morningstar provides data on approximately 530,000 investment offerings, including stocks, mutual funds, and similar vehicles, along with real-time global market data on more than 18 million equities, indexes, futures, options, commodities, and precious metals, in addition to foreign exchange and Treasury markets. Morningstar also offers investment management services through its investment advisory subsidiaries and had approximately $185 billion in assets under advisement and management as of June 30, 2016.
